Description
Moxonidine hydrochloride is a centrally acting antihypertensive agent. Mixed I1 imidazoline receptor and α2-adrenergic agonist; displays 40-fold higher affinity for I1 receptors versus α2-adrenoceptors.Moxonidine is a selective high-affinity imidazoline I1-receptor agonist and a selectively low-affinity α2-adrenoceptor agonist. It exhibits anti-hypertensive properties by reducing blood pressure efficiently. Moxonidine also exhibits spinal analgesic activity through the α2C-adrenoceptor component.
Uses
Moxonidine is a new-generation centrally acting antihypertensive drug approved for the treatment of mild to moderate essential hypertension. It is suggested to be effective in cases where other agents such as thiazides, beta-blockers, ACE inhibitors, and calcium channel blockers are not appropriate or irresponsive. As well, moxonidine has been shown to present blood pressure-independent beneficial effects on insulin resistance syndrome.Moxonidine hydrochloride is used as antihypertensive agent. It has been reported to produce dose-dependent analgesia in multiple acute pain assays and has been reported to potently inhibit the binding of [3H]-clonidine to VLM (ventrolateral medulla) membranes in a dose-dependent manner with the IC50 value of 53 ± 10nM.
Application
Moxonidine hydrochloride has been used:as a standard to study its blood-brain barrier (BBB) permeability in porcine brain lipid extract by parallel artificial membrane permeability assay (PAMPA) method.as a standard to study the chromatographic behavior and lipophilicity by reversed-phase thin-layer chromatography (RP-TLC).as an imidazoline I1 receptor agonist to study its effects on excitatory inputs in airway vagal preganglionic neuron (AVPN).

Check Digit Verification of cas no
The CAS Registry Mumber 75438-58-3 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 7,5,4,3 and 8 respectively; the second part has 2 digits, 5 and 8 respectively.
Calculate Digit Verification of CAS Registry Number 75438-58:
(7*7)+(6*5)+(5*4)+(4*3)+(3*8)+(2*5)+(1*8)=153
153 % 10 = 3
So 75438-58-3 is a valid CAS Registry Number.
